Subject: Memtrace cut-over complete

Team,

Cut-over to Memtrace v2 for GPU memory profiling finished last night. Old v1 agents are disabled; any tickets referencing v1 dashboards should be closed as resolved-by-migration. Sampling overhead is now under 2% and allocation traces include kernel names. Known gap: profiles older than 30 days were not migrated. Point customers at the v2 docs for setup questions. For reference when troubleshooting, the agent now runs with the following configuration.

settings of bagaf-bawip:
[aldax]
port = 5000
region = south-4
host = aldax.brasklabs.corp
team = brivan
timeout_ms = 2000
retries = 2

The Shorecast tide-table widget pulls predictions from the Brinefeed service every six hours and caches them per station. If the feed stalls, the widget serves stale data for up to 24 hours before showing an outage banner, so pages about it are rarely urgent. Check cache age first, then Brinefeed health. Manual cache flushes require the ops flag; never flush all stations at once. Flush procedures and station mappings are documented on the internal page below.

wiki page, bawig-yawep: https://jenkins.nelvrotech.local/ticket/build/projects/view/view/pages/view/a285c2b5588ad4f337d9b5f2

Quick refresher before the weekly sync: the Lumenkit shared component library now publishes versioned bundles through the `lk-publisher` service account rather than personal tokens. This means minor bumps land automatically on merge, and majors need a manual tag from whoever's on rotation. If you're wiring up a local publish test, don't reuse the old per-team accounts — they're being retired at the end of the sprint. The service account authenticates against the internal registry with the following key:

app token of bawip-bagaf = zpat7_H2w6qRk

The waveform preview in Clipforge renders from a downsampled peak file rather than the raw audio, generated at upload time by the Brindle worker pool. This keeps scrubbing responsive even on hour-long sessions, at the cost of a few seconds of preprocessing. For the release, we froze the downsampling parameters after testing against Orla's podcast corpus — changing them invalidates every cached peak file. The shipped constants are these.

limits module of fafog-tawef:
CAPS = {
    "belath": 369,
    "queneth": 818,
    "ralwyn": 169,
    "goriel": 1004,
    "novvan": 808,
}